Despite the graphic photographic evidence from different angles showing former President Trump was missing chunks of his right ear after being shot in the head during a failed assassination attempt over the weekend, MSNBC host Michael Steele wasted oxygen during the network’s coverage of Night Two of the Republican National Convention on Tuesday to spew debunked fringe conspiracy theories claiming Trump wasn’t actually hit by a bullet.

“Where I am at this point, it's been three days, going on four…and yet, we have not received a medical report from the hospital nor have we received a medical report from the campaign or from the Trump organization about the extent of the damage to his ear,” he decried.

Steele, who’s not a ballistics expert nor was he pro-gun rights in any meaningful way, bloviated about how “If he was shot by a high-caliber bullet, there should probably be very little ear there. And so we would like to know that.”

Advertisement

Uh, wut? Obviously, Steele is trying to imply that Trump wasn't really shot--he even floats the "teleprompter glass" theory, despite the teleprompters not being shattered and despite the fact that it wouldn't change a thing about the assassination attempt. 

He went on to falsely speculate that Trump may not have even been hit by a bullet: “Was it caused by a bullet as opposed to some reports from those on the scene, other reporters, saying that it was actually shards of glass from the teleprompter itself, not the bullet?”

One of the liberal media’s favorite fact-checkers, Snopes even debunked the nonsense Steele was peddling. “The assertion that glass, not a bullet, caused the injury is undercut by the fact that photographs show no damage to the teleprompters allegedly hit to produce the broken glass, by a New York Times photograph capturing a bullet passing by Trump's ear,” they wrote. They cited Getty Images used by USA Today to show that both teleprompters were completely intact.
